By MRS. B. M. VARNER Rappahannock News Correspondent

Phone 987-8710

Mr. and Mrs. W. H. Lyne accompanied by their granddaughters, Heather and Peachy Moncure Lyne of Warrenton were houseguests for several days of Mrs. C. R. Powell in Kilmarnock and attended the wedding on Saturday of Mrs. Lyne’s niece, Nora Gole to Richard Abbott in Toano.

Members of the Sunday School of Sperryville, Willis Chapel and Flint Hill United Methodist Churches held their annual picnic Sunday at the 4-H Center at Harmony Hollow near Front Royal.

Mrs. Amy L. Gore of Fairfax was a weekend guest of Mrs. Frances Thornton.

Mrs. Brown Miller attended the Heizer reunion near Woodstock Saturday. There were approximately 75 members present. Sunday, Mrs. Miller and Mrs. B. M. Varner visited Mrs. James F. Smith and had luncheon at the Virginia Baptist Home in Culpeper and heard the Sea Walkers quartet from F redericksburg. They also visited Mr. Miller at the Country Side Rest Home at Pratts.

Mrs. Virginia Lewis returned home this week after visiting Mr. and Mrs. Fielding Lewis in Front Royal.
